Tuesday’s The New Beginning in Osaka 2025 event for New Japan Pro Wrestling in Osaka, Japan featured Hirooki Goto defeating Zack Sabre Jr. to become the new IWGP World Heavyweight Champion.

Following the match, Goto gave a speech to the crowd talking about his late father and saying that he knew he was watching and this victory was for him. Goto then asked for his children at ringside to come be with him in the ring and continued with his victory speech and declared tonight to be the start of The Goto Revolution.

This was Goto’s first ever IWGP World title victory in his NJPW career and snapped his losing streak of eight IWGP World title matches in a row before finally winning it.
